PayPal now lets users transfer, send, receive cryptocurrencies

PayPal has announced that it now supports the native transfer of cryptocurrencies between PayPal and other wallets and exchanges. Supported cryptocurrencies in PayPal are Bitcoin, Ethereum, Bitcoin Cash, and Litecoin.

Paypal

The new service is available now to select U.S. users starting today and rolling out to all eligible U.S. customers in the coming weeks, this new functionality lets PayPal customers:

  • Transfer supported coins into PayPal.
  • Move crypto from PayPal to external crypto addresses including exchanges and hardware wallets.
  • Send crypto to family and friends on PayPal in seconds, with no fees or network charges to send or receive.

PayPal said that this is another step in its journey to building a more inclusive and effective financial system. PayPal signaled its commitment to responsible innovation also by being the first to be granted a full Bitlicense by the New York Department of Financial Services (NYDFS).
